From ac515118f5841d8c4cd45ef4bcd9c51414f059df Mon Sep 17 00:00:00 2001 From: Kekskurse Date: Sun, 17 Jan 2021 03:06:50 +0100 Subject: [PATCH] Test --- app/Http/Controllers/PublicController.php |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/app/Http/Controllers/PublicController.php b/app/Http/Controllers/PublicController.php index bd1b4c8..fb8e0c5 100644 --- a/app/Http/Controllers/PublicController.php +++ b/app/Http/Controllers/PublicController.php @@ -49,11 +49,9 @@ class PublicController extends BaseController } $size = $this->size[$sizeName]; - $image = Image::query()->where("id", "=", $image); - $gallery = Gallery::query()->where("id", "=", $gallery); - $tenant = Tenant::query()->where("id", "=", $tenant); - $cacheName = "cache/".$tenant->url."_".$gallery->url."_".$image->id; - + $image = Image::query()->where("id", "=", $image)->firstOrFail(); + $gallery = Gallery::query()->where("id", "=", $gallery)->firstOrFail(); + $tenant = Tenant::query()->where("id", "=", $tenant)->firstOrFail(); if($gallery != $gallery->url) { abort(404, "Gallery not match"); } @@ -62,6 +60,8 @@ class PublicController extends BaseController abort(404, "Tenant not match"); } + $cacheName = "cache/".$tenant->url."_".$gallery->url."_".$image->id; + //Check if exsits in cache and return from it $r = $this->tryReturnFromCache($cacheName."_".$size, $tenant->id, $gallery->id, $image->id); if($r != null) {